Impara il vero inglese da film e libri.
Aggiungi parole o frasi per imparare ed esercitati con altri studenti.
I have been finishinghave been finishedhave finished my homework so now I can go to bed
I have been readinghave readhas been reading this book for a long time now - it’s a very long story
They have swumhave been swumhave been swimming. Give them a towel, they’re wet
I has madehave madehave been making a cake, it’s in the fridge
It has rainedhas raininghas been raining for hours!
Where were you? We have waitedhave been waitinghave been waited for ages
I have been seenhave seenhave been seeing all of his movies
I have visitedhave been visitinghave visiting over 30 countries and this is the strangest…
He has already openinghave already openedhas already opened all the windows
She has just gone outhas just been gonehas just been going for a walk
Have you ever metDo you ever metHave you ever been met someone famous?
Have you watchedHave you been watchedHave you been watching that new TV show? The last episode is next week
She has recently boughthas recently buyinghas recently been buying a new house and is happy with the house so far
I have learninghave been learninghave been learned a third language
Have he seenHas he been seeingHas he seen many ghosts?